摘要
本研究采用了115对水稻引物(RM)对4个母本水稻、父本高梁、4个水稻和高粱远缘杂交的子一代进行了SSR分子标记分析.结果发现:水稻与高粱具有一定的同源性;水稻与高粱杂交后,其杂种一代的分子标记带型大部分与母本同源性较高,也出现了杂种带型、变异带型及高粱带型,说明确实有高粱DNA片段导入水稻基因组中.从分子水平上初步证明了水稻高粱远缘杂交的可行性.
115 pairs of RM primers were used in the SSR assay of nine samples, including one sorghum, four paddies and their four hybrids. The statistical result of the experiment revealed that there was a certain homology between paddy and sorghum. The hybrids mainly expressed paddy-like DNA bands, as well as some other bands. Which indicates that in the hybrids some DNA segments of sorghum are inserted into the genome of paddy. The results prove the availability of distant hybridization between rice and sorghum in the molecular level.
